Arsenal are reportedly interested in signing Brighton & Hove Albion's Leandro Trossard, and the club may move for the winger in the January transfer window.

Arsenal are reportedly interested in signing Brighton & Hove Albion winger Leandro Trossard.

Despite bringing in attacking reinforcements this summer in the form of Gabriel Jesus and Fabio Vieira, Arsenal are still interested in strengthening in the wide positions.

The Gunners have been linked with a move for a winger in recent times, with targets including the likes of Mykhaylo Mudryk, Danilo and Facundo Torres.

However, given that Trossard's current deal runs out in the summer, football.london reports that he could be a target for Arsenal in the January window as Brighton may look to cash in then rather than allowing him to leave for free next summer.

Trossard has been in fine form this season with seven goals and three assists in just 13 appearances for the Seagulls.

That form has been rewarded as the Belgian winger has also been called up as part of Roberto Martinez's 26-man squad for the World Cup in Qatar.
